Japan AR Mirrors Market Dynamics: Trends and Strategic Drivers
Several key trends are shaping Japan AR mirrors landscape, including the rapid evolution of AR hardware, software integration, and user experience design. Consumer demand for personalized, immersive shopping experiences is a primary catalyst, prompting brands to adopt AR mirrors for virtual try-ons and product customization. Additionally, the automotive sector’s interest in AR-enabled mirrors for enhanced safety and driver assistance is gaining momentum. The integration of AI and IoT technologies further amplifies the potential for real-time data analytics, personalized content delivery, and seamless connectivity.
Strategic drivers include Japan’s high technology adoption rate, strong retail infrastructure, and a culture of innovation. Companies investing in R&D are focusing on miniaturization, improved display quality, and cost reduction to accelerate adoption. Regulatory support for digital transformation initiatives and government incentives for smart city projects also bolster market growth. However, challenges such as high initial costs, technical interoperability, and consumer privacy concerns must be addressed to sustain momentum.

Japan AR Mirrors Market Opportunities and Challenges
The sector’s growth is driven by opportunities such as the integration of AR with AI for hyper-personalized experiences, expansion into healthcare and fitness, and the development of lightweight, affordable hardware. Retailers are increasingly adopting AR mirrors for virtual try-ons, which reduces inventory costs and enhances customer engagement. Automotive manufacturers see AR mirrors as a safety enhancement, offering real-time data overlays and driver assistance features.
However, challenges persist, including high development costs, technical complexity, and consumer privacy concerns. The need for standardized interoperability and data security protocols is critical. Additionally, market penetration may be hindered by high initial investments and resistance to change among traditional retailers and automotive OEMs. Overcoming these barriers requires strategic partnerships, regulatory clarity, and consumer education initiatives.
